Имя: Пароль:
1C
1С v8
С помощью запроса отобрать "Наименование № с 1 по 10"
,
0 OASU
 
17.08.11
07:36
В запрос попадают записи:
"Трудовая книжка №10" - Сумма 150;
"Трудовая книжка №11" - Сумма 150;
"Трудовая книжка №12" - Сумма 150;
"Трудовая книжка №13" - Сумма 85;
"Трудовая книжка №25" - Сумма 85;
"Вкладыш в трудовую книжку №115" - Сумма 185;
"Вкладыш в трудовую книжку №116" - Сумма 185;
"Вкладыш в трудовую книжку №125" - Сумма 185;

Необходимо привести к виду:
"Трудовая книжка №" с номера 10 по номер 12 - Сумма 300;
"Трудовая книжка №" с номера 25 по номер 25 - Сумма 85;  и т.д.
В общем номера которые идут последовательно - группировать.

Хочется именно через запрос попробовать это сделать, если это возможно конечно. Уже начала с методов ВЫРАЗИТЬ и ПОДСТРОКА, отобрала из наименования номера. Но самой не очень нравится как это сделала, и собственно что дальше, представляю смутно и в теории.
1 zak555
 
17.08.11
07:39
группировка по сумме ?
2 Wobland
 
17.08.11
07:43
с номера 10 по номер 12 должно 450 быть
3 zak555
 
17.08.11
07:43
(2) +1
4 zak555
 
17.08.11
07:43
девушка из АСУ - не мешай
5 OASU
 
17.08.11
07:44
(2) ну да 450 :)
6 Wobland
 
17.08.11
07:45
(5) а не так ли хочется: с 10 по 13 - 535; с 25 по 25 - 85 ?
7 Wobland
 
17.08.11
07:45
если так, то запросом имхо никак
8 Necessitudo
 
17.08.11
07:49
В чем проблема создать массив с нужными данными, а затем передать его в запрос как условие?
9 OASU
 
17.08.11
07:51
(6) именно так
10 Wobland
 
17.08.11
07:53
(9) не, не вижу. почему именно запрос? спортивный интерес?
11 OASU
 
17.08.11
07:57
(10) ну да... :)